Pros

Realistic evaluation numbers make it possible to effectively negotiate settlements

Cons

I've never been more micromanaged in my life. Every single number is thrown at you constantly. Additionally, it is very difficult to focus on the aspects of your job that are aggressively tracked such as closures because you are so hyper involved in all aspects of the claim. Most casualty departments are not involved in things like subrogation and damages. However, at Allstate you are constantly pulled into those aspects of the claim. Additionally, the field representatives are not especially involved and you are constantly fielding calls from shops which can lead you down a real rabbit hole and take you away from things like completing evaluations and negotiation calls, which are the aspects of the job that your success is contingent on.
